The Glass Kingdom in Småland

Glasriket is the area in Småland that has been known for its glassworks since the 18th century. What has been popular and economically viable has varied over time, but what is fascinating is that after several hundred years, the focus is still on glass.

A few decades ago it was very popular to travel to the Glass Kingdom to find glass. Later on, the glass industry faced major challenges and, with production relocated to low-wage countries, several large companies went out of business, such as Orrefors in 2013.

Today, Glasriket is developing into something new and exciting. Art glass is made in several small huts, with a focus on the artistic process rather than mass production. Now they are welcoming tourists with a focus on arts and crafts, combined with food and nature experiences.

Things to do in the Kingdom of Glass - glass and glassworks


1. Try your hand at glass blowing at the Kosta Glass Centre.

Glass blowing is a historic craft that dates back some 2000 years. At the Kosta Glass Centre you can try your hand at glass blowing under supervision, whether you are a child or an adult. During a workshop you can create your own bowl or vase, which you can then take home with you. A very interesting experience!

Pukeberg glassworks

Perhaps the most interesting thing to know about Pukeberg Glassworks is that it is home to the National Glass School, the only glassblowing programme in the Nordic countries. There is also a shop with products made by the glassblowers.

5. Visit The Glass Factory in Boda

If you want to learn even more about glass, visit The Glass Factory - Sweden's only dedicated glass museum. Here you can learn about the development of the craft, see glassblowers in action and take part in various exhibitions, events and shows. The museum also has an art glass collection that includes 50,000 artefacts from different glassworks.

8. Making paper in the Lessebo hand paper mill

The Lessebo hand paper mill in Småland is something very special, as it is still a working mill where paper is made in the traditional way using Dutchmen, kyp and moulding frames. Today, tourists are also welcome for guided tours - or perhaps to try making paper themselves. An interesting and different experience!

14. Experience an evening with herring.

Hyttsill is an old tradition in the Glass Kingdom. When the glassblowers had finished their day's work, the ovens could be used for cooking, and salty herring and potatoes were grilled in the ash heaps. Still today, hyttsill is served in a hut, and in addition to herring, things like isterband, salt pork and cheesecake are served.

During the evening there is not only food but also entertainment, both with artists and glassblowers, and the atmosphere is usually great. Hyttsill can be booked both at Kosta and several smaller glassworks. Kosta sometimes hosts major artists, such as Tommy Körberg, Robert Wells or Lasse Kronér.

17. Fascinated by Granhult's church

Granhult Church in Småland is Sweden's oldest wooden church. This fine little wooden church, dating from the 1220s, survived against all odds and is today a fascinating attraction. Not least, it is fantastic to see all the old paintings and decorations in wood.

18. Travel in the footsteps of Vilhelm Moberg

Utvandrarbygden in Småland is the area where many Swedes left to emigrate to the USA from the mid-19th century until the 1920s. It's also where author Vilhelm Moberg grew up and where you can find the places that inspired the epic The Emigrants. For example, you can visit Klasatorpet, known as 'Korpamoen', Duvemåla and Moshulta Old School, where Moberg attended as a child.

Facts about the Glass Kingdom in Småland

  • Landscape: Småland
  • County: Kalmar County and Kronoberg County
  • Municipalities: Emmaboda, Lessebo, Nybro and Uppvidinge.
  • Companies: AB Glasriket is a marketing organisation, jointly owned by the glassworks and the municipalities.
  • History: In the 18th and 19th centuries, political efforts were made to exploit the area for glass production.
